Bolivians oppose postponement of elections. peoplesdispatch.org On July 23, the Supreme Electoral Court (TSE) postponed the elections scheduled for September 6 to October 18, citing the COVID-19 pandemic. This is the third time since the coup in November 2019 that elections have been postponed. On July 28, mobilizations were held across Bolivia opposing this delay in elections. Indigenous, peasant, rural and women organizations organized massive demonstrations in the capital city La Paz, among other cities, under the banner of "For Democracy, Health and Life".

RIP Arnold Trebach — Made Opposition To The Drug War Respectable. popularresistance.org Arnold Trebach, who died last week at the age of 92, started the Drug Policy Foundation in the heat of Ronald Reagan's war on drugs. It was the same year that Joe Biden, a Democrat who is running for president this year as a criminal justice reformer, wrote the Anti-Drug Abuse Act of 1986, which prescribed new mandatory minimum sentences for drug offenses and created the notorious weight-based sentencing distinction that treated crack cocaine as if it were 100 times worse than cocaine powder.

Civil Rights Icon Bernard Lafayette on His Friend John Lewis, Freedom Rides & Practicing Nonviolence. democracynow.org We revisit civil rights leader and Congressmember John Lewis's early years of activism with Bernard Lafayette, one of Lewis's closest friends and collaborators. Lafayette participated with Lewis in the first Freedom Rides of 1961 as they attempted to integrate buses and faced brutal beatings by white mobs, and was a fellow leader in the Student Nonviolent Coordinating Committee. Lewis "knew how to relate to people who were different from him and who had different orientations, different values, different philosophies, and that's why he was such a great leader," Lafayette says. "He found a way to make a way."
